The Allure of Casino Games
The various types of casino games attract players for numerous psychological reasons. One of the primary motivators is the thrill associated with chance and unpredictability. Players are drawn to the rush of uncertainty, which can lead to an adrenaline high. This desire for excitement can become addictive, making the environment of a casino particularly enticing. Many people find themselves interested in online casinos as they seek the same rush from the comfort of their homes.

Moreover, the ambiance of casinos—filled with engaging visuals, sounds, and the potential for a significant payout—enhances the overall experience. It creates an immersive atmosphere that stimulates players’ senses and contributes to their decision-making processes. As a result, individuals often find themselves drawn to these games, seeking both entertainment and the possibility of financial gain.
Several psychological factors play a crucial role in how players choose their games. One prominent aspect is the concept of cognitive bias, specifically the illusion of control. Many players believe they can influence the outcome of games, especially in skill-based options like poker or blackjack. This belief can enhance their engagement and encourage a longer gaming session.
Additionally, social influences cannot be overlooked. Gamblers may gravitate toward games that their friends or social circles favor, as this creates a sense of belonging and community. The social aspect of casino environments often encourages players to try new games or stick to familiar ones, further influencing their choices.
Casinos employ sophisticated reward systems to keep players engaged and returning for more. These systems, often structured around loyalty points or bonuses, tap into the psychological principle of operant conditioning. Players learn to associate certain games with rewards, enhancing their desire to play.
Furthermore, the excitement of winning, even if infrequent, reinforces this behavior. The variable ratio reinforcement schedule associated with slot machines, for instance, creates a compelling cycle of hope and anticipation. Understanding how players respond to these reward systems is essential for casinos looking to attract and retain clientele.
For many players, the emotional connections they have with gambling influence their choice of games. Some individuals play to escape from reality or alleviate stress, associating certain games with positive memories or experiences. This emotional aspect can lead them to select familiar games that provide comfort and nostalgia.
Conversely, others may seek out high-stakes games as a way to transform their emotional state, hoping for exhilaration or euphoria. Understanding these emotional undercurrents can provide valuable insights into player behavior and preferences, helping casinos cater to diverse emotional needs.
